
Viper-Skin™ Carbon Fiber Composite Reinforcement System
PRODUCT INFORMATION
Viper-Skin™ is the first bi-axial, hybrid carbon and glass fiber polyurethane pre-impregnated system that blends the unsurpassed strength and stiffness of carbon with the ease of use of a moisture-cured pre-preg. This operator qualified engineered system was designed to conform to and recognized by ASME PCC-2, ASME B31, ISO TS24817, DOT, API, and CSA Z662 standards for
nonmetallic reinforcing solutions, thus ensuring product application integrity. As a result of the micro-controlled wet-out process, nearly perfect resin content and maximum, repeatable strength properties are attainable. The time and cost associated with in-field saturation of the composite is removed from the equation altogether and eliminate the inconformity caused by human variability. The moisture-curing properties of Viper-Skin allow for subsea and wet environment applications. The Viper-Skin solution conforms to all shapes, welds, and irregular geometries, and one size can be used on a variety of pipe diameters.

- VOCs: None
- Working Time: 30 Minutes at 75°F (24°C)
- Set Time: 2 Hours at 75°F (24°C)
- Resin Type: Water-activated polyurethane
- Resin Application: Micro-controlled, Pre-impregnated
- Service Temperature:: -50° to 194°F (-46° to 90° C)
- Application Temperature: 32° to 150°F (-18° to 65°C)
- Shelf Life: 12 Months with recommended storage conditions

TESTING DATA & RESULTS
| Test | Method | Result |
|---|---|---|
| Tensile Strength | ASTM D3039 | Hoop: 100,000 psi (6894.7 bar) |
| Hardness, Shore D @ 75°F (24°C) | ASTM D2240 | 83 |
| Flexural Strength | ASTM D790 | 61.600 psi(4,247 bar) |
| In-Plane Shear Strength | ASTM D5379 | 6.145 psi (423 bar) |
| CTE | ASTM E831 | 3.218 um/mºC |
| Lap Shear | ASTM D3163 | 1.782 psi (122.9 bar) |

PREPARATION & APPLICATION
-
1
Surface Preparation
Promote adhesion by removing pipe coating, rust, paint and other foreign matter in accordance with Sa 2.5, NACE 2 or white metal. -
2
Syntho-Poxy™HC Load Transferring Material
Syntho-Poxy™HC fills all pits, dents, and other anomalies effectively transferring the hoop load to the high tensile strength composite. -
3
Syntho-Subsea™LV High Compression
Kevlar filled SubseaLV epoxy ensures a water-tight seal over the repair area while providing chemical resistance. -
4
Viper-Skin™ Carbon Fiber Composite A biaxial, hybrid carbon and glass fiber system to permanently repair and reinforce both the internal and external corrosion damage.
